Abstract
Eleven previously uncharacterized steroids, along with three analogs were isolated from Aglaia lawii leaves. Their structures were definitely characterized by the methods of NMR, MS, IR, ECD and X-ray crystallography study. Among these unreported compounds, 3-epi-dyscusin C, 3-epi-lansisterone E and (Z)-2α-hydroxyaglawone were C-21 pregnane steroids incorporating a highly oxygenated ring A, while others were Δ<sup>5</sup>-3β-hydroxy-7-<em>ketosteroids</em> bearing different ring D and C-<em>17</em> aliphatic chains. All isolates were evaluated for nitric oxide (NO) inhibitory activities. 3-Epi-dyscusin C, 3-epi-lansisterone E, (Z)-2α-hydroxyaglawone and <em>17</em>(20)E-dyscusin B showed significant anti-inflammatory activities with IC<sub>50</sub> values of NO inhibition less than 10 μM (in the range from 4.47 ± 0.36 to 7.67 ± 0.46 μM).
Keywords: Aglaia lawii; Anti-inflammatory; Meliaceae; Nitric oxide; Steroids.

Abstract
<em>Ketosteroids</em> were determined colorimetrically in samples of 24-hour urine from sows, ten days after service. Pregnancy was diagnosed by injection of the "Gravignost-swine" preparation in eight sows. Significant differences between the <em>17</em>-<em>ketosteroid</em> excretion on non-pregnant sows were revealed by the excretion in 24-hour urine, but not by urinary concentration expressed in mg per litre. Injection of "Gravignost" had no effect on <em>17</em>-<em>ketosteroid</em> values. In pregnant sows the urinary concentration of <em>17</em>-<em>ketosteroids</em> was inversely proportional to daily urine volume, and there was also a significant correlation between urine volume and <em>17</em>-<em>ketosteroid</em> excretion expressed in mg per 24 hours. The method used for determining urinary <em>ketosteroids</em> was sufficiently reliable and simple to be used for routine testing.
